Lipid droplet accumulation in β cells in patients with type 2 diabetes is associated with insulin resistance, hyperglycemia and β cell dysfunction involving decreased insulin granules

HIGHLIGHTS

  • who: Tomomi Horii et al. from the Children`s Hospital of Pittsburgh, of Pittsburgh, United States have published the research work: Lipid droplet accumulation in u03b2 cells in patients with type 2 diabetes is associated with insulin resistance, hyperglycemia and u03b2 cell dysfunction involving decreased insulin granules, in the Journal: (JOURNAL)
  • what: This study demonstrated that LDs in b_cells accumulated more in patients with type 2 diabetes than in normal glucose-tolerant subjects and that LD accumulation was associated with insulin resistance, hyperglycemia and decreased insulin secretion.
